The Seismic Wavefield provides a guide to the understanding of seismograms in terms of physical propagation processes within the Earth.

The focus is on the observation of earthquakes and man-made sources on all scales, for both body waves and surface waves.

Volume I begins with a survey of the structure of the Earth and the nature of seismic wave propagation using examples of observed seismograms.

The second part provides a full development of the theoretical background for seismic waves.

Volume II covers local and regional seismic events, global wave propagation, and the three-dimensional Earth.

The combination of observation and theoretical development with a strong visual focus will greatly appeal to graduate students in seismology.

The book will also be valuable to researchers and professionals in academia and the petroleum industry.
